Casa Brera


A refined Milanese retreat above the city
Just steps from Teatro alla Scala and the creative heart of the Brera district, Casa Brera captures Milan’s cultural confidence with ease. Deeply rooted in its surroundings yet quietly removed from the city’s pace, it feels like a private residence shaped by design, art and contemporary elegance.
Behind its rationalist façade, interiors by Patricia Urquiola bring warmth and expression through colour, texture and crafted materials. Rooms and suites feel intimate and composed, designed as calm sanctuaries that reflect Milan’s architectural heritage while embracing modern comfort.
Life unfolds upward, reaching its peak on the rooftop, where a panoramic pool offers a rare moment of stillness above the city’s rooftops. It’s a space made for lingering afternoons, sunset swims and evenings spent watching Milan glow from above.

Pets
Pets are allowed. Charges may be applicable.
Additional Beds
Children aged 0–2 stay free with a cot available on request, while from 3 years onwards an extra bed can be requested at €150 per person, per night.
Accessibility
Casa Brera is family-friendly and suitable for guests with mobility issues.
Directions
Piazzetta M. Bossi, 2
How to get there
Thanks to the hotel’s central location, getting around on foot or by public transport is often the easiest option in Milan. For guests arriving by car, private parking is available nearby without reservation at €80 per day, with both valet service and a parking garage offered for added convenience.
6 kms from Milan Linate airport, 45 kms from Milan Malpensa airport, 55 kms from Orio al Serio International airport.
2.5 kms from Milano Centrale station.

This hotel is located in the charming and elegant Brera district, which is a perfect location for seeing all the beautiful sights of Milan. Surrounded by cafés and shops and just minutes from the Duomo, it’s perfectly situated for enjoying a casual stroll through Milan early in the morning or late at night, after many of the day tourists have left. The service and hospitality are excellent. The rooftop pool is very comfortable and a much-appreciated treat during the day when Milan’s summer heat can be brutal. The sunbeds are luxurious, and the pool is heated! It’s not a large area so seating is limited if you come in the middle of the day. I booked a room that was a level or two above the standard category, but I still found it very small, with not nearly enough closet space. It felt a bit cramped, so I felt the value missed the mark considering the category and premium rates one pays for the hotel. I was also disappointed that breakfast was not included. I prefer when it’s just automatically added from the start. Don’t give me an option because there is something about being charged an exorbitant price for a cappuccino and croissant that feels a bit off-putting. That said, there were many thoughtful touches throughout our stay. We were surprised with a charcuterie board in our room and later with cookies which were small gestures that made us feel welcomed. I would describe the overall vibe as “quiet luxury,” which many travelers may appreciate. Since I was traveling with my young adult daughter, however, we were hoping for a little more social energy and atmosphere. Still, the hotel is close to everything but without the chaos, and the concierge and doormen in the lobby were consistently warm, welcoming, and professional from the moment we arrived to the moment we left.
